ERROR 7/16/2014 10:40:18 AM READER_1_1_1 BLKR_16001 Error connecting to database... RESOLUTION: Check connectivity to database. If not able to connect to database, please database driver contact the dba to resolve the issue with database. (Русский)ישראל (עברית)المملكة العربية السعودية (العربية)ไทย (ไทย)대한민국 (한국어)中华人民共和国 (中文)台灣 (中文)日本 (日本語) HomeLibraryLearnDownloadsTroubleshootingCommunityForums Ask a question Quick access Forums home Browse forums users FAQ Search related threads Remove From My Forums Answered by: Invalid Descriptor Index error SQL Server > SQL Server Replication Question 0 Sign in to vote I'm testing db to db transactional replication on a box ( all on the same box ) and the distribution agent fails with the above error. I know it's something to do with the physical server as this test works on other servers fine. SQL2k Ent sp4 on w2k3 ent sp1. ( clustered ) Server and Agent accounts are in local admins, tried push and pull, named and anonymous. Replication also fails if I use the default snapshot location. I suspect policy restrictions ( maybe on the sql service accounts ) Any pointers would be helpful - there are no errors other than above, sadly. Monday, October 02, 2006 9:54 AM Reply | Quote Answers 0 Sign in to vote This looks like a mismatch of distribution database version (SP, QFE not applied correctly?). Can you do a distribution..sp_helptext 'sp_MSadd_distribution_history' to see if the parameters are lined up properly? If you have a working environment, you may also want to compare the text of the sp_MSadd_distribution_history proc and see if you can find any suspicious differences. -Raymond Monday, October 09, 2006 8:19 PM Reply | Quote All replies 0 Sign in to vote can you cut/paste the entire agent error output?
